是指在编程中,尽量避免返回多行结果或多行数据。这样做的目的是为了提高代码的可读性和维护性,减少出错的可能性。
在前端开发中,避免返回多行可以通过以下方式实现:
- 使用合适的数据结构:选择适当的数据结构来存储和传递数据,例如使用数组、对象或者字典等数据结构,将相关的数据组织在一起,避免返回多个独立的值。
- 使用对象或类:将相关的数据封装在一个对象或类中,通过返回对象或类的实例来传递数据,而不是返回多个独立的值。
- 使用回调函数或Promise:在异步操作中,可以使用回调函数或Promise来处理返回结果,避免返回多行数据。
在后端开发中,避免返回多行可以通过以下方式实现:
- 使用合适的数据结构:选择适当的数据结构来存储和传递数据,例如使用数组、对象或者字典等数据结构,将相关的数据组织在一起,避免返回多个独立的值。
- 使用数据分页:对于大量数据的查询操作,可以使用数据分页的方式,每次返回一定数量的数据,而不是一次性返回所有数据。
- 使用数据过滤和排序:对于查询操作,可以使用过滤和排序的条件来限制返回的数据量,只返回符合条件的数据。
避免返回多行的优势包括:
- 提高代码的可读性和维护性:返回单行结果或单行数据可以使代码更加简洁和易于理解,减少出错的可能性。
- 减少网络传输的数据量:返回单行结果或单行数据可以减少网络传输的数据量,提高系统的性能和响应速度。
避免返回多行的应用场景包括:
- 数据查询和展示:在数据库查询和展示数据时,避免返回多行可以提高查询效率和用户体验。
- API接口设计:在设计API接口时,避免返回多行可以简化接口的设计和使用。
腾讯云相关产品和产品介绍链接地址: